Transaction 29e5673aafa86c1ff93ad461f8341c9ef418bcb78675d0a427f62adc7cdab0f3

1 Input
2 Outputs
  • 29e5673aafa86c1ff93ad461f8341c9ef418bcb78675d0a427f62adc7cdab0f3:0
  • value  10831089196
    address  3QMMxz1Le8kXTnUhsrpEYxZEuMNquddkaX
  • 29e5673aafa86c1ff93ad461f8341c9ef418bcb78675d0a427f62adc7cdab0f3:1
  • value  249000000
    address  1Hmub425MzeLabkkrhp7xStySkygGm46Xz